The 2020 pandemic of SARS-CoV-2 causing COVID-19 disease is an unprecedented global emergency. COVID-19 appears to be a disease with an early phase where the virus replicates, coinciding with first presentation of symptoms, followed by a later 'inflammatory' phase which results in severe disease in some individuals. It is known from other rapidly progressive infections such as sepsis and influenza that early treatment with antimicrobials is associated with better outcome. The hypothesis is that this holds for COVID-19 and that early antiviral treatment may prevent progression to the later phase of the disease.

The plan is to conduct a proof-of-principle placebo-controlled clinical trial of favipiravir plus or minus nitazoxanide in health workers, their household members and IMSS beneficiaries. Participants with or without symptomatic COVID-19 or tested positive will be assigned to receive favipiravir plus nitazoxanide or favipiravir plus nitazoxanide placebo. The primary outcome will be the difference in the amount of virus ('viral load') in the upper respiratory tract after 5 days of therapy. Secondary outcomes will include hospitalization, major morbidity and mortality, pharmacokinetics, and impact of antiviral therapy on viral genetic mutation rate.

If favipiravir with nitazoxanide demonstrates important antiviral effects without significant toxicity, there will be a strong case for a larger trial in people at high risk of hospitalization or intensive care admission, for example older patients and/or those with comorbidities and with early disease.

FANTAZE is a Phase IIA randomised, double-blind, placebo-controlled, interventional trial.Participants will be adults who have developed the early symptoms of COVID-19 within the first 5 days, or tested positive for SARS-CoV-2 within the first 7 days of symptom onset, or not presenting symptoms but tested positive within the last 48 hours (date/time of test must be within 48 hours of enrolment).

Eligible participants will be randomised 1:1 to receive one of the following combinations:

Favipiravir + Nitazoxanide (both active); Favipiravir active + Nitazoxanide placebo;

All participants will be enrolled and followed up for 28 days. A saliva sample for virological analysis and safety blood samples will be collected at baseline, as well as a diagnostic nose and throat swab, if the participant hasn't been tested for COVID-19 yet. Following randomisation, participants will take trial medication for 7 days and during this period will take a daily saliva sample and complete a symptoms diary including four daily temperature measurements.

Participants will have two follow-up visits at Day 7 and Day 14 where they will be assessed and undergo blood tests for toxicity and pharmacokinetic assessment (on Day 7 only) and provide stool samples. Participants will have a telephone follow up three (3) weeks after their last day of treatment (Day 7) and further information will be collected through a questionnaire.

入选标准

  • Health workers, their household members and, IMSS beneficiaries with the following:
  • Symptoms compatible with COVID-19 disease (Fever >37.8oC on at least one occasion AND either cough and/ or anosmia) within the first 5 days of symptom onset (date/time of enrolment must be within the first 5 days of symptom onset)
  • OR ANY symptoms compatible with COVID-19 disease (may include, but are not limited to fever, cough, shortness of breath, malaise, myalgia, headache, coryza) and tested positive for SARS-CoV-2 within the first 7 days of symptom onset (date/time of enrolment must be within the first 7 days of symptom onset)
  • OR no symptoms but tested positive for SARS-CoV-2 within the last 48 hours (date/time of test must be within 48 hours of enrolment)
  • Male or female aged 18 years to 70 years old inclusive at screening
  • Willing and able to take daily saliva samples
  • Able to provide full informed consent and willing to comply with trial-related procedures

排除标准

  • Known hypersensitivity to any of the active ingredients or excipients in favipiravir, and in nitazoxanide and matched placebo
  • Chronic liver disease at screening (known cirrhosis of any aetiology, chronic hepatitis (e.g. autoimmune, viral, steatohepatitis), cholangitis or any known elevation of liver aminotransferases with AST or ALT > 3 X ULN)*
  • Chronic kidney disease (stage 3 or beyond) at screening: eGFR < 60 ml/min/1.73m2*
  • HIV infection, if untreated, detectable viral load or on protease inhibitor therapy
  • Any clinical condition which the investigator considers would make the participant unsuitable for the trial
  • Concomitant medications known to interact with favipiravir, and with nitazoxanide and matched placebo, and carry risk of toxicity for the participant (See Appendix 4)
  • Current severe illness requiring hospitalisation
  • Pregnancy and/ or breastfeeding
  • Eligible female participants of childbearing potential and male participants with a partner of childbearing potential not willing to use highly effective contraceptive measures during the trial and within the time point specified following last trial treatment dose.
  • Participants enrolled in any other interventional drug or vaccine trial (co-enrolment in observational studies is acceptable).
  • Considering the importance of early treatment of COVID-19 to impact viral load, the absence of chronic liver/ kidney disease will be confirmed verbally by the participant during pre- screening and Screening/Baseline visit. Safety blood samples will be collected at Screening/Baseline visit (Day 1) and test results will be examined as soon as they become available within 24 hours.

Arm 1: Favipiravir + Nitazoxanide

Experimental

Oral Favipiravir 1800 mg twice daily on Day 1, followed by 400 mg four (4) times daily from Day 2 to Day 7 PLUS Nitazoxanide at 1000 mg twice daily on Day 1 followed by 500 mg four (4) times daily from Day 2 to Day 7

Arm 2: Favipiravir + Nitazoxanide placebo

Experimental

Oral favipiravir, 1800 mg twice daily on Day 1, followed by 400 mg four (4) times daily from Day 2 to Day 7 PLUS Nitazoxanide matched placebo at 1000 mg twice daily on Day 1 followed by 500 mg four (4) times daily from Day 2 to Day 7.
